Here are the Books We Love: 380+ great 2023 reads recommended by NPR
View
Date:2025-04-11 12:55:27
NPR's Books We Love returns with 380+ new titles handpicked by NPR staff and trusted critics. Find 11 years of recommendations all in one place – that's more than 3,600 great reads.
